Pass Rate Analysis
Grantham (Somerby) had a 49.9% pass rate in 2024-2025, which is above the national average of 47.3% (Data source: DVSA, 2024-2025). Male candidates at Grantham (Somerby) recorded a 51.7% pass rate while female candidates recorded 48.2% in the same period (Data source: DVSA, 2024-2025). That split shows a small advantage for male candidates locally, while the centre overall performs slightly above the national figure. Tests per year at Grantham (Somerby) were recorded at 601 in 2024-2025 (Data source: DVSA, 2024-2025).
Local Driving Tips
Expect quiet country lanes near Waddington that can narrow quickly, so practise lane positioning and steering control. Build confidence on longer B-roads by practising anticipation and speed adjustment before junctions. Make a few trips into Grantham to get used to busier junctions and whatever roundabouts you will meet on test routes. Practice parking and bay manoeuvres in larger car parks before a test day to reduce nerves. Allow extra time to reach the test centre, especially in bad weather or during roadworks.
